How do I find my Nata candidate ID?

Find NATA Candidate ID : Enter Your Standard 10th (Std 10th) Seat Number in respective text-box. Select Your Standard 10th (Std 10th) Board in respective select menu. Select Your Standard 10th (Std 10th) Passing Year in respective text-box.

How is NATA score calculated?

Thus, NATA 2020 is the compulsory exam as per the guidelines given by CoA. The total score of the candidate will be calculated by considering 50% marks from the State Board/ any other qualifying examination with Mathematics as one subject and 50% marks obtained in the Architecture Entrance Exam.

What is a good NATA score?

A good nata score varies each year with the level of competition. While the maximum NATA Scores have been 155+, a score of around 120+ is considered to be good and must be the target score for most students.

Does Nata have negative marking?

Negative Marking: There will be no negative markings in the NATA 2020 entrance tests. Marking Scheme: There will be 1.5 marks awarded for each correct answer.

Is Nata compulsory for architecture?

NATA or the AIEEE B. Arch exam are prescribed by the Council of Architecture as a compulsory criterion for taking admission to any Architectural College or course in India.
